November 2024

88 Commits • 16 Features

Nov 1, 2024

Month: 2024-11 | Repository: flickit-platform/flickit-assessment Key features delivered (business value in parentheses): - FAC-423 Subject maturity and loading improvements: refactored subject maturity calculation, renamed variables, optimized loading of subject entities, updated changelog, and corrected test assertions (faster subject maturity processing and more reliable UI metrics). - FAC-733 Data loading by kitVersionId: implemented per-range loading for questions, answerOptions, questionImpacts, and optionImpacts with separate loading steps; added ability to remove loading steps to improve startup time and flexibility. - Kit Custom end-to-end flow: expanded data model and API integration for Kit Custom (domain model, repositories, ports/adapters, service, and web adapter) with tests; supports creation and association with assessments across the system (CATALOG of commits shows end-to-end coverage). - FAC-674 Value field across all layers: added a new 'value' field to the service in all layers to standardize data propagation and enable richer business logic. - Performance and reliability enhancements: improved maturity level detection to consider only active kitVersions, optimized queries to reduce N+1 issues, and targeted code quality improvements (var usage, chaining initializations, and validations). Major bugs fixed: - FAC-690 Validation: kitVersionStatus must be 'updating' — now throws ValidationException when not in 'updating' state. - FAC-749 Return empty list when range has no options — eliminates errors/nulls for empty option ranges. - FAC-732 Query optimizations: removed redundant queries and fixed N+1 issues in maturity level and subject lookups; improved overall data retrieval reliability. - KitCustom data mappings and validations: added validations and stabilized object mappings, including JPA adapter migrations and test fixes (FAC-780, FAC-775 family). Overall impact and accomplishments: - Significantly improved data accuracy, performance, and scalability for subject maturity, kit customization, and data loading paths. Established a robust foundation for Kit Custom features with end-to-end coverage, better data integrity with new value fields and constraints, and improved developer productivity through code quality refinements and test stabilization. Technologies/skills demonstrated: - Java-based refactoring and modernizations (use of var, fluent initialization, chaining in lambdas). - Domain-driven design patterns with ports/adapters, and JPA adapter encapsulation for kitCustom and subject data flows. - API and data model evolution (Kit Custom modules) with migrations and test-driven development. - Performance tuning (N+1 reduction, per-range loading) and validation hardening. - Test quality improvements and test naming consistency.
